# §532. Roads and trails system; Congressional findings and declaration of policy


The Congress hereby finds and declares that the construction and maintenance of an adequate [system](/usc/16/668ee.md?p=14) of roads and trails within and near the [national forests](/usc/16/5207.md?p=3) and other lands administered by the Forest Service is essential if increasing demands for timber, recreation, and other [uses](/usc/16/410hhh–1.md?p=10) of such lands are to be met; that the existence of such a [system](/usc/16/668ee.md?p=14) would have the effect, among other things, of increasing the value of timber and other [resources](/usc/16/410hhh–1.md?p=8) tributary to such roads; and that such a [system](/usc/16/668ee.md?p=14) is essential to enable the [Secretary](/usc/16/410r–5.md?p=c-1) of Agriculture (hereinafter called the [Secretary](/usc/16/410r–5.md?p=c-1)) to provide for intensive use, protection, development, and management of these lands under principles of [multiple use](/usc/16/531.md?p=a) and sustained yield of products and services.


## Source credit

(Pub. L. 88–657, § 1, Oct. 13, 1964, 78 Stat. 1089.)

### Short Title

Pub. L. 88–657, Oct. 13, 1964, 78 Stat. 1089, which enacted sections 532 et seq. of this title, is popularly known as the “Forest Roads and Trails Act”.
